本文目录导读:
在移动互联网时代,App应用已成为人们生活中不可或缺的一部分,一款优秀的App应用能够为用户带来极致的体验,从而在竞争激烈的市场中脱颖而出,一款App应用网站源码究竟是如何打造的?本文将为您揭秘App应用网站源码的奥秘,帮助您了解如何打造一个高效便捷的移动平台。
App应用网站源码概述
App应用网站源码是指构成App应用的代码集合,包括前端页面、后端逻辑、数据库设计等,一款优秀的App应用源码应具备以下特点:
1、代码结构清晰:便于后续维护和升级。
2、性能优越:保证应用运行流畅,减少卡顿现象。
图片来源于网络,如有侵权联系删除
3、安全可靠:防止数据泄露,保障用户隐私。
4、易于扩展:方便后续功能添加和模块扩展。
5、跨平台支持:适用于不同操作系统和设备。
App应用网站源码开发流程
1、需求分析
在开发App应用之前,首先要明确应用的目标用户、功能需求、性能要求等,这一阶段需要与客户进行充分沟通,确保需求明确、完整。
2、设计阶段
根据需求分析结果,进行UI/UX设计,主要包括:
(1)界面设计:包括首页、列表页、详情页等。
(2)交互设计:设计用户与App之间的交互方式。
(3)动画设计:为用户提供更丰富的视觉体验。
3、编码阶段
(1)前端开发:使用HTML、CSS、JavaScript等语言编写页面,实现界面和交互。
图片来源于网络,如有侵权联系删除
(2)后端开发:使用Java、Python、PHP等语言编写服务器端代码,实现业务逻辑。
(3)数据库设计:根据需求设计数据库结构,存储数据。
4、测试阶段
(1)功能测试:验证App应用各项功能是否满足需求。
(2)性能测试:测试App应用的运行速度、内存占用等性能指标。
(3)兼容性测试:确保App应用在不同设备和操作系统上正常运行。
5、上线发布
完成测试后,将App应用部署到服务器,供用户下载使用。
App应用网站源码优化技巧
1、前端优化
(1)减少HTTP请求:合并CSS、JavaScript文件,使用缓存技术。
(2)压缩图片:优化图片大小,提高加载速度。
(3)使用CDN:加速静态资源加载。
图片来源于网络,如有侵权联系删除
2、后端优化
(1)数据库优化:合理设计数据库表结构,使用索引,提高查询效率。
(2)缓存机制:使用缓存技术,减少数据库访问次数。
(3)异步处理:采用异步编程,提高系统响应速度。
3、安全优化
(1)数据加密:对敏感数据进行加密存储和传输。
(2)防止SQL注入:对用户输入进行过滤,避免SQL注入攻击。
(3)防止XSS攻击:对用户输入进行转义,避免XSS攻击。
App应用网站源码是构建高效便捷移动平台的基础,了解源码开发流程、优化技巧,有助于我们更好地打造一款优秀的App应用,在移动互联网时代,掌握App应用源码开发技术,将为您的职业生涯增添更多亮点。
标签: #app应用网站源码
评论列表